What are Some Camping Essentials?
We've already talked about how the practical things that you put on your RV aren't the only things to be thinking about when camping. But what other things should be on your mind as you pack? We have compiled a list of items that should be taken into consideration while you're getting ready for your next trip.
- First aid kit
- Pack of matches
- Rope
- A flag
- Tarps
- A jar of peanut butter
- A portable spice rack
- Lantern or flashlight
- Maps and compass
- All-weather gear
- Pocket knife
- Wood burning camp stove
- Comfy lawn chairs
- A good cooler
- A toilet tent
While some of the things on this list will depend on how you'll be camping or who you'll be camping with, it's enough to start brainstorming all of the items to remember before leaving on your trip.
And what about the things you should really leave at home? Don't worry, we have a list of those, too.
- Colognes, perfumes, and scented lotions
- Glassware
- Family-sized food containers
- High fashion jewelry and clothes
- Many tech items
